Where glass becomes structure.
Glass, shaped only by heat and gravity, settles into form - rippled beneath, smooth above. No force. Just patience and precision. Once tempered, it holds both light and weight with ease.

Drift among the clouds.
In his earliest sketches, Pierre Paulin drew clouds - soft, rounded forms imagined as pure comfort. From those lines came the Pacha Lounge Chair: low, generous, and free in spirit.

Wood works.
Designed in 1963 by Carlo De Carli, Tavolo a Dischi pairs a walnut-veneered tabletop with a sculptural base of stacked birch plywood discs.
